What Is Arbitrum? Simplifying the Tech

Arbitrum is a Layer 2 blockchain built on top of Ethereum. It uses a tech called Optimistic Rollups, which basically means it batches hundreds of transactions off-chain, processes them faster and cheaper, and then submits a summary back to Ethereum for security.

The magic? You still benefit from Ethereum’s ironclad security, but with fees that don’t make you cry.

Why Arbitrum Is Gaining Massive Traction

It’s not just the cheaper fees—Arbitrum is creating an environment where innovation can thrive.

Speed & Affordability

For users, it means near-instant trades, cheap NFT mints, and smooth gameplay in Web3 games.

Ethereum-Level Security

All Arbitrum transactions ultimately settle on Ethereum, so you get the best of both worlds: speed + security.

Dev-Friendly Infrastructure

Dev teams love Arbitrum because it’s EVM-compatible—so they can deploy existing Ethereum contracts without rewriting code.

Diving into the Arbitrum Ecosystem

Arbitrum isn’t just infrastructure—it’s a bustling city of dApps, protocols, and tools. Let’s explore some of the standout projects that are shaping the ecosystem.

DeFi Powerhouses

GMX – A decentralized perpetual and spot exchange. Loved for real yield and low fees.

Radiant Capital – Cross-chain lending that allows you to borrow on one chain, repay on another.

Camelot DEX – A native, community-driven DEX with launchpad features.

🎮 GameFi & Metaverse

TreasureDAO – A decentralized gaming ecosystem powered by $MAGIC and Arbitrum Nova.

BattleFly & Realm – Examples of how Arbitrum supports fast, low-cost game mechanics.

Developer & Infra Tools

Stylus (Upcoming) – Lets devs write smart contracts in Rust, C++, and more—not just Solidity.

Orbit – Framework for launching your own Layer 3 chain on top of Arbitrum.

Arbitrum Nitro – A full revamp of Arbitrum’s tech stack launched in 2022 for better throughput.

$ARB Token & Governance

In March 2023, the $ARB token launched alongside the Arbitrum DAO—giving the community power to vote on ecosystem upgrades, funding proposals, and governance decisions.

Key Facts:

Ticker: $ARB

Purpose: Governance

Supply: Capped at 10B tokens

If you hold $ARB, you’re not just a user—you’re a stakeholder in Arbitrum’s future.

How to Get Started on Arbitrum

Want to try Arbitrum for yourself? Here’s a quick guide:

1. Get a Wallet – Use MetaMask, Rabby, or Rainbow.

2. Bridge Funds – Use the Arbitrum Bridge to move ETH from Ethereum mainnet.

3. Explore dApps – Try swapping on Camelot, lending on Radiant, or minting on Trove.

4. Track Gas & Stats – Check out Arbiscan and Dune dashboards for insights.

Arbitrum Milestones So Far

Year Milestone

2021 Arbitrum One launches mainnet

2022 Nitro upgrade (4x throughput improvement)

2023 $ARB token and DAO launch

2024 Orbit & Stylus announced
